The English words bibliography and bible are derivatives of the Greek word biblion. Based on this information, what is the most
Zinaida [17]

Answer: B) Book.

Explanation: a word root is the most basic part of a word (without any prefixes or suffixes). From the meaning of the words "bibliography" that means a list of the books of a specific author or publisher, or on a specific subject, and "bible" which is the sacred scriptures of some religions, we can know that the meaning of the word "biblio" is "book" (corresponding to option B).
